With popular Atlanta producer Zaytoven on the boards, “Money Mitch” may be one of Uzi’s most underrated performances. Music critics credit the “Super Saiyan” artist with creating the flow to which was ripped by Drake on “KMT” and used by XXXTENTACION on his hit song, “Look At Me.” Paying homage to one of his favorite animated shows, Dragon Ball Z, the Saiyan race has the power to go focus its energy and go “Super Saiyan.” The Slade Da Monsta-produced record appeared on Luv Is Rage and the subsequent visual sees Uzi donning an Off-White hoodie while dancing around holding a white Styrofoam cup. In the bottom right of the artwork, Lil Nas X is seen again laying on the grass in what appears to be a homage to “The Creation of Adam” by Michelangelo. As the artist floats completely naked in the artwork, he is surrounded by a luminescent double rainbow halo. Stephens’ website details what the “Genesis II” illustrates: “From the apse of Saint Chapelle in Paris to the Baroque Columns of Santa Maria in Campitelli in Rome, to the mountain lakes of the Sierra Nevada Mountains, the water carries a continuity through various dimensions all the way down to the Spiral Nebulae.”įor Montero, Lil Nas X took the ethos of what Stephens conveyed and transformed it to fit his personal narrative of growth and self-acceptance. The album cover was inspired by “Genesis II” by John Stephens, who is known for his fantastical realist paintings.
